Rubio Rubin leaves FC Utrecht for Danish Superliga

The young striker couldn’t find the field in Holland.

FC Utrecht have announced the permanent transfer of American striker Rubio Rubin to Danish Superliga side Silkeborg IF. The transfer was completed on deadline day in Europe.

During his two-plus seasons in the Eredivisie, Rubin appeared for Utrecht 41 times, scoring just three times. After an encouraging first season at the club breaking in as an 18-year-old, he struggled with injuries and never regained the form that won him the spot in the first team.

At 18, he was considered one of the brightest prospects in American soccer, earning his first USMNT cap in 2014. Now at age 20 he’s fallen out of favor in the Netherlands and has moved to the Danish Superliga.

Silkeborg IF are currently in 10th place in the league through 21 matches played. Last season they were promoted to the Superliga after finishing second in the second division.

Hopefully this is a move that gets Rubin on the field consistently and helps him regain his goalscoring form.
